I have two pisound + RPi setups and I use them all the time… and still ever evolving my set up with them. They sound great, and “just work”. Blokas has even made this easier in the last year with Patchbox OS: You can just load that up, add the Modep module - and wham you’ve got a multi-effects box. Load up the PureData module and you can code that way if you like.
Of, if you’re more comfortable in code like me - I just use SuperCollider on it - with a mix of supercollider patches, and standard Linux MIDI utilities (ALSA) - and the box is the control center of my rig: Distributes MIDI, runs my final mix effects chain (EQ, Reverb, Delays) - AND records my sets.
Most recently I bought a Genki Wave ring for MIDI expression control over Bluetooth and was able to incorporate that right in!